Addressing Help-Seeking Barriers in Developing an Intensive Treatment for Veterans With Panic Disorder
NCT00628979 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: NA ·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 23
Last updated 2009-07-03
Summary
The purpose of this study is to understand some of the reasons why recently deployed veterans decline psychosocial treatment options for panic disorder and to test a brief weekend treatment for panic attacks.
